#72003b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72003b is composed of 44.7% red, 0% green and 23.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 328.9 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 22.4%. #72003b color hex could be obtained by blending #e40076 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#72003b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72003b has RGB values of R:114, G:0, B:59 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.48,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7471163.

Shades and Tints of #72003b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#100008 is the darkest color, while #fffbf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#72003b
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d3539 is the less saturated color, while #72003b is the most saturated one.
